      North Macedonia will go to a major tournament for the first time in their history after a Goran Pandev goal gave the Balkan nation a 1-0 win away to Georgia in their Euro 2020 qualifying play-off final yesterday. Pandev scored the only goal of the game in the 56th minute in Tbilisi, allowing the country who sit 65th in FIFA’s world rankings...
